**Ticket VLT-218: Vault locked during user-module extraction**

While carving the user module out of the Brindlewick monolith, the migration job at Quarrow Systems triggered three failed unlock attempts against the credentials vault, which is now locked. The new `user-svc` cannot fetch its signing material until the vault is manually recovered. Security reviewer: please verify the attempt log before we proceed. Per procedure, recovery requires the passphrase recorded below.

unlock words, fawig-bagef: olidor-holir-istox-holath-tamys-quenion-giliel

## Fleet Fuel-Usage Report

Generated nightly by the `tankline` job for the Droverswell fleet. Source tables: `fuel_events`, `vehicle_registry`. Aggregation window is rolling 7 days; don't change it without updating the dashboard queries. Output lands in the reporting schema, partitioned by depot. Maintainers: schema changes require a dry run first. The job connects to the reporting database with the connection string below.

primary connection of baweg-kagug = mysql://fenys_svc:CnALw69@db-056e.norvanet.test:5432/rusvan

Ticket: Cold storage archive job failing on expired creds

Hey — the nightly Glacierbird job that sweeps stale buckets into the Permafrost tier has been erroring out since Tuesday. Turns out the service credential we minted back during the Oakhollow migration finally expired and nobody set a reminder (classic). Buckets older than 180 days are piling up, so storage costs are creeping. Nothing's lost, just not archived. I've minted a fresh credential for the archiver; for the release cut, use the key below.

service key, tafog-fajop: kto11_qcz7hs8cjIG

# Formulary Sandbox — Environments

Formulary evaluates user-supplied spreadsheet formulas inside a restricted interpreter. Three environments exist: local (no isolation, for debugging only), staging (full sandbox, relaxed timeouts), and production (full sandbox, strict limits). Maintainers must never loosen production limits without a review from the Kestrel security group. The production sandbox is currently configured with the values below.

service settings:
FRAMIR_LOG_LEVEL=debug
FRAMIR_METRICS_HOST=metrics.framir.tolvaqcorp.corp
FRAMIR_POOL_SIZE=16